Detailed Specs & Features
The installation type is both freestanding and inline, offering flexible placement options within refrigerators or ice-makers. According to specs, it adopts a multi-stage system design which is pivotal for thorough contaminant reduction. The unit itself is compact, measuring only 2 inches in width and depth and 8.75 inches in height, ideal for users concerned with preserving fridge space. Made in the US, this product aligns with quality manufacturing standards.
In terms of capacity, the filter cartridges can handle up to 200 gallons before replacement is necessary. The expected lifespan of approximately 126 days matches well with the standard six-month replacement interval, which is common in refrigerator filters. The flow rate rated at 0.65 gallons per minute ensures steady water dispensing without noticeable lag, crucial for maintaining appliance efficiency. Notably, it supports simultaneous usage, an advantage for busy households where ice and water may be drawn concurrently.
Highlighting its filtration media, the system uses a combination of activated carbon and lead-removing activated carbon; specifically catalytic granular activated carbon derived from coconut shells; which is well-regarded for targeted contaminant absorption. The filter involves five stages, which systematically reduce chlorine taste and odor, heavy metals, pesticides, pharmaceuticals, and other harmful compounds such as PFAS and mercury.
Its certified standards include NSF/ANSI 42, 53, and 372, validating both health and safety compliance for drinking water. These certifications underline trustworthiness in drinking water safety and improved taste profiles.

Design & Build
The filter's plastic housing material combined with a BPA-free construction ensures durability and safety, especially since plastics used are also food-grade certified. The device weighs around 0.65 pounds, reflecting a lightweight design poised for easy installation.
The product supports lead-free compliance and offers corrosion resistance, both important for long-term reliability in contact with water. Its O-ring seal system and rubber material contribute to a secure and leak-resistant fit. Users will appreciate the compactness and standardized dimensions, which should fit most compatible refrigerators without clearance issues.
Performance
Performance-wise, the filter is engineered to tackle a broad spectrum of contaminants: heavy metals like lead and mercury, chloramine, pesticides with a 99% reduction rate, and VOCs with over 96% efficiency. In addition to taste and odor refinements, it also significantly reduces turbidity and microplastics, enhancing water quality visually and chemically.
While the system doesn't specify a maximum TDS level, it is proven to work well with tap water sources, making it appropriate for most urban and suburban settings. Without a pump or electrical component, it relies solely on water pressure, easily operating within the 30 to 120 psi pressure range. This makes it energy efficient by design, as no external power consumption is required.
